Ingredients
Scale
- 1 lb chicken breasts (skinless & boneless)
- 2 cups shiitake mushrooms (sliced)
- 1 cup Chinese cabbage (shredded)
- 1 cup carrots (julienned)
- 16 oz lo mein noodles
- Sauce: soy sauce, oyster sauce, brown sugar, sesame oil, black pepper
Instructions
- Cook lo mein noodles according to package instructions; drain and set aside.
- In a bowl, whisk together sauce ingredients until combined.
- Marinate chicken in soy sauce, ginger, and garlic.
- Heat olive oil in a wok over high heat; cook marinated chicken until browned.
- Stir-fry mushrooms, cabbage, carrots, and onion in the same wok until tender.
- Add cooked chicken and noodles; pour in the sauce and toss everything to combine.
- Serve hot, garnished with chopped green onions.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
